libcamera/include/libcamera/internal
Florian Sylvestre 02e387e7b6 libcamera: yaml_parser: Add getList() function
Allow to retrieve a YAML list of any already supported types in a
std::vector.

Signed-off-by: Florian Sylvestre <fsylvestre@baylibre.com>
Tested-by: Naushir Patuck <naush@raspberrypi.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Reviewed-by: Jacopo Mondi <jacopo@jmondi.org>
Signed-off-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
2022-07-28 13:48:54 +03:00
..
tracepoints libcamera: pipeline_handler: Split request queueing 2021-12-11 17:53:40 +01:00
bayer_format.h raspberrypi: Update Copyright statement in all Raspberry Pi source files 2022-07-27 18:12:15 +03:00
byte_stream_buffer.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
camera.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
camera_controls.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
camera_lens.h libcamera: camera_lens: Add function to fetch subdev controls 2022-03-15 17:20:59 +00:00
camera_sensor.h libcamera: camera_sensor: Drop const on the return value of sizes() 2022-04-06 20:25:48 +03:00
camera_sensor_properties.h libcamera: camera_sensor: Reference test pattern modes by enum type 2021-12-06 17:41:45 +01:00
control_serializer.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
control_validator.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
delayed_controls.h raspberrypi: Update Copyright statement in all Raspberry Pi source files 2022-07-27 18:12:15 +03:00
device_enumerator.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
device_enumerator_sysfs.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
device_enumerator_udev.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
formats.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
framebuffer.h libcamera: framebuffer: Make FrameBuffer::cancel() private 2022-04-14 00:19:36 +02:00
ipa_data_serializer.h libcamera: base: Rename FileDescriptor to SharedFD 2021-12-04 23:05:05 +02:00
ipa_manager.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
ipa_module.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
ipa_proxy.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
ipc_pipe.h libcamera: base: Rename FileDescriptor to SharedFD 2021-12-04 23:05:05 +02:00
ipc_pipe_unixsocket.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
ipc_unixsocket.h libcamera: ipc_unixsocket: Use UniqueFD for a file descriptor 2021-12-04 23:05:03 +02:00
mapped_framebuffer.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
media_device.h libcamera: media_device: Return string references to avoid copies 2022-05-27 16:06:21 +03:00
media_object.h libcamera: Add members to MediaEntity to support ancillary entities 2022-03-15 17:20:59 +00:00
meson.build libcamera: Introduce YamlParser as a helper to parse yaml files 2022-05-10 00:22:36 +03:00
pipeline_handler.h libcamera: pipeline_handler: Register requests 2022-02-04 09:39:46 +00:00
process.h libcamera: process: Manage pipe fds by UniqueFD 2021-12-04 23:05:03 +02:00
pub_key.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
request.h libcamera: request: Add operator<<() 2022-06-05 14:48:08 +02:00
source_paths.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
sysfs.h libcamera: internal: Convert to pragma once 2021-11-24 12:18:17 +00:00
tracepoints.h.in libcamera: tracing: Implement tracing infrastructure 2020-11-03 11:07:21 +09:00
v4l2_device.h libcamera: video_device: Convert between ColorSpace class and V4L2 formats 2021-12-13 11:29:01 +02:00
v4l2_pixelformat.h raspberrypi: Update Copyright statement in all Raspberry Pi source files 2022-07-27 18:12:15 +03:00
v4l2_subdevice.h libcamera: Add operator<<() for V4L2 format classes 2022-05-04 14:11:31 +03:00
v4l2_videodevice.h libcamera: v4l2_videodevice: Identify non-zero stream starts 2022-06-27 10:32:06 +01:00
yaml_parser.h libcamera: yaml_parser: Add getList() function 2022-07-28 13:48:54 +03:00